Sub-grid modelling for a diffusive lattice gas

Résumé

We address the sub-grid modelling problem of a simple two-dimensional diffusive lattice gas. We observe that the temporal variation of the coarse-grained current knowing the values of the coarse-grained density, its gradient, and the coarse-grained current is a Gaussian random variable in the low current limit. For this limit, we propose a simple sub-grid model based on a stochastic relaxation equation for the coarse-grained current that takes into account the size of the meshes. The method employed here may be suitable to other systems where we need to represent the small-scale dynamics, as far as the locality of the coarse-grained dynamics is verified.
